Common Stone Veneer Issues
Cracks, chips, and mortar deterioration are typical signs that repair may be needed.
Repair Techniques For Veneer Damage
Restoration often involves mortar re-pointing, replacing damaged stones, and sealing to prevent future issues.
Maintaining Stone Veneer Appearance
Regular inspections and timely repairs help preserve the aesthetic and structural integrity of stone veneer on homes in santa rosa, ca.

Common Stone Veneer Repair Jobs
Stone veneer repair - restores damaged or cracked veneer to improve appearance and durability.
Crack filling and sealing - addresses small cracks to prevent water intrusion and further damage.
Veneer patching - replaces missing or severely damaged sections for a seamless look.
Surface cleaning and restoration - removes stains and dirt to enhance the natural stone appearance.
Structural reinforcement - stabilizes loose or shifting veneer to maintain wall integrity.
Color matching and touch-up - ensures repairs blend seamlessly with existing stonework.
Stone Veneer Repair Questions
What types of damage can stone veneer repair address? Damage such as cracks, chips, and loosened sections can be fixed to restore appearance and stability.
Is stone veneer repair suitable for both interior and exterior applications? Yes, repairs can be performed on stone veneer in both indoor and outdoor settings to maintain aesthetic appeal.
What signs indicate that stone veneer needs repair? Visible cracks, falling pieces, or a loose feel are common signs that repair may be necessary.
Can damaged stone veneer be matched to existing material? Repair work typically involves matching the existing stone veneer to ensure a seamless appearance.
